Value of Roof Covering Insulation



Efficient roofing insulation substantially adds to maintaining a structure's energy performance by reducing warm loss and decreasing power intake. By developing a barrier that avoids warmth from getting away during the cooler months and getting in during the warmer months, roofing insulation plays an essential duty in supporting interior temperatures. This stabilization brings about a lowered reliance on heating and cooling down systems, eventually lowering power expenses and lowering the overall carbon impact of the structure.


In addition, correct roof insulation helps in avoiding moisture accumulation within the structure's structure. By producing a safety layer that prevents the development of condensation, insulation alleviates the risk of mold and mildew growth, wood rot, and other kinds of structural damage created by excess moisture. This not just preserves the stability of the structure but likewise boosts indoor air high quality, promoting a much healthier atmosphere for occupants.


Fundamentally, purchasing top quality roof insulation is a cost-effective method that not just boosts power efficiency but additionally adds to the lasting sustainability and convenience of a building.

Impact of Roofing System Color on Energy Effectiveness



The shade of a roofing can considerably affect its energy efficiency performance. Light-colored roof coverings, such as white or light gray, mirror even more sunshine and warm far from the structure, reducing the amount of warmth absorbed into the structure. This reflective home helps in keeping reduced interior temperatures, specifically throughout warm summer season, which can result in decreased reliance on air conditioning systems and reduced energy expenses. On the other hand, dark-colored roofings, like dark or black brownish, absorb more warm, causing higher indoor temperature levels and possibly raising the need for cooling systems.


In regions with primarily hot environments, choosing a light-colored roofing system can add to significant power financial savings and improved comfort indoors. Nevertheless, in cooler climates, a dark-colored roofing system might help in maintaining more heat during the winter season. When selecting a roofing shade for your home, think about factors such as environment, energy efficiency objectives, and individual preferences to make an enlightened choice that aligns with your details demands.

Enhancing Performance Via Roof Materials





Choosing top notch roofing materials is crucial for making best use of energy effectiveness in buildings. The kind of roof covering product made use of can substantially affect the total power usage of a structure. For example, products with high solar reflectance and thermal emittance residential or commercial properties can help in reducing the warmth absorbed by the roofing, thus lowering the requirement for extreme air conditioning during hot weather condition.


One preferred selection for energy-efficient roofing is cool roof materials, such as metal roofing systems or white membrane layer roof covering. These materials have the capacity to show even more sunlight and take in less warm compared to conventional dark-colored roofing systems, leading to lowered energy prices and enhanced interior convenience. Additionally, products with high insulation buildings, like spray foam roof covering or shielded metal panels, can improve the structure's thermal efficiency, reducing warm loss in the winter and heat gain in the summer season.
